Fashion designers will be taught to sketch their ideas, draw and cut
patterns, create simple garments, fit and modify finished garments, arrange
showings for press as well as buyers, compare merchandise to that of
competitors, learn how to keep current, and how to visit textile showrooms
when they attend fashion design school. These skills will all contribute to
helping someone with a passion for fashion develop their skill and utilize
it in the real world.

Some fashion designers work for larger firms and this may be a great way to
get a fashion designer education when you get out of fashion designer
school, as well. These firms or corporations typically have a head
designer, which is responsible for most of the creative aspects and
supervision of the design room staff. Assistant designers are often hired
by firms and often make the first patterns and help the head designer
oversee creative and personnel issues. There are also specialty designers
that may be hired by corporations that will work with other designers to
help create limited or special lines of clothing. Special designers will
often have a specific article of clothing or accessory that they work with
and often they design for a specific market or country and can play a vital
role in a large design company. There are also theatrical costume designers
that create costumes or articles of clothing and accessories for plays,
movies, or other theatrical productions and these designers may work on
contract. Of course, all of these jobs can be done independent of a firm,
but some individuals find these jobs easier to get through a firm first,
for a more consistent income.
